Premium Irish heritage brand Dubarry of Ireland has made its Scottish debut with the opening of a new store at 54 George Street, situated within the Assembly Rooms building in the heart of Edinburgh’s New Town. Collections include their iconic country boots, deck shoes and clothing. In addition, an extensive range of accessories is available… The post Dubarry opens store in Edinburgh appeared first on Scottish Field.